Why This Happens
Most of the time, it comes down to three things:
1. You’re still doing work you’ve outgrown
Tasks you should have let go of years ago are still filling your day.
2. Your role hasn’t been redefined
The business changed—but your responsibilities didn’t evolve with it.
3. Your “why” has shifted—but your business hasn’t
What you want now is different than what you wanted when you started.
How to Realign Without Starting Over
The answer isn’t to blow everything up. It’s to realign.
Start here:
- Redefine your role at your current level
- Delegate work that drains your energy
- Reconnect to what you actually want now
- Create space for work that challenges and excites you
Because the goal isn’t just to run a successful business.
It’s to run one that still fits you.
